如何设置ipv6服务器

不及物动词 其他 39

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    设置IPv6服务器需要遵循以下步骤:

    1. 了解IPv6协议:IPv6是Internet协议第6版,是IPv4的替代协议。它使用128位地址,相对于IPv4的32位地址,具有更大的地址空间。深入了解IPv6协议的特性和工作方式是设置服务器的第一步。

    2. 选择适当的硬件和操作系统:确保您的服务器硬件和操作系统支持IPv6。大多数现代操作系统都支持IPv6,包括Linux、Windows Server、FreeBSD等。如果您的硬件和操作系统不支持IPv6,可能需要考虑升级或更换设备。

    3. 配置网络接口:在服务器上配置IPv6网络接口需要指定IPv6地址和相关参数。您可以手动配置IPv6地址,也可以使用动态主机配置协议(DHCPv6)来自动分配地址。还需要设置IPv6的默认网关和DNS服务器。

    4. 配置防火墙:确保服务器的防火墙允许IPv6流量通过。您可以使用适当的防火墙软件,如iptables、FirewallD等,配置适当的规则以保护服务器免受恶意IPv6流量的攻击。

    5. 进行IPv6测试和调试:在完成设置后,进行适当的测试和调试以确保服务器的IPv6连接正常工作。您可以使用工具如ping6、traceroute6等来测试IPv6连接的可达性和延迟。根据测试结果对配置进行调整,以优化服务器的IPv6性能。

    6. 监测和维护IPv6服务器:设置完IPv6服务器之后,定期监测服务器的IPv6连接和性能是必要的。您可以使用网络监控工具来监测服务器的IPv6流量、带宽利用率等指标,并根据需要进行性能调优和维护。

    总结:设置IPv6服务器需要了解IPv6协议、选择适当的硬件和操作系统、配置网络接口、配置防火墙、进行测试和调试,以及定期监测和维护服务器。这些步骤将确保服务器能够正常运行并提供IPv6连接。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要设置IPv6服务器,需要进行以下步骤:

    1. 确保网络支持IPv6:首先,确保你的网络设备和ISP(互联网服务提供商)支持IPv6。如果你的网络设备是较新型号,通常会默认支持IPv6。如果不确定,可以联系你的ISP咨询他们是否支持IPv6,并要求对方开通IPv6服务。

    2. 更新操作系统:确保你的服务器操作系统是最新的,并且已经安装了关于IPv6的最新补丁。对于Linux服务器,可以使用命令apt-get updateyum update来更新系统。

    3. 配置网络接口:编辑服务器的网络配置文件,以启用IPv6。对于Linux系统,可以使用命令vi /etc/network/interfaces打开配置文件。在对应的网络接口部分,添加如下配置:

    iface eth0 inet6 static
    address 2001:db8:1234:5678::2
    netmask 64
    gateway 2001:db8:1234:5678::1
    

    其中,address是服务器的IPv6地址,netmask是子网掩码,gateway是IPv6默认网关。根据你的网络配置,需要相应地修改这些值。

    1. 启用IPv6转发:如果你的服务器扮演了路由器的角色,需要启用IPv6的转发功能,以便将IPv6数据包转发给其他IPv6设备。对于Linux系统,可以编辑/etc/sysctl.conf文件,找到以下行,并确保它们的值为1:
    net.ipv6.conf.all.forwarding=1
    net.ipv6.conf.default.forwarding=1
    

    保存并退出文件后,使用命令sysctl -p来应用更改。

    1. 配置防火墙:如果你的服务器使用了防火墙,请确保允许IPv6的流量通过。根据你使用的防火墙软件不同,具体的配置方法会有所不同。你可以参考所使用防火墙软件的文档来了解如何配置IPv6规则。

    2. 测试连接:完成以上步骤后,重启服务器以应用新配置。然后,使用命令ping6来测试服务器的IPv6连接。例如,ping6 2001:db8:1234:5678::2可以测试服务器自己的IPv6连接。使用其他IPv6设备进行测试,以确保你的服务器可以与其他IPv6设备通信。

    以上就是设置IPv6服务器的基本步骤。如果你在设置过程中遇到问题,建议参考操作系统和网络设备的文档,或者咨询专业人士的帮助。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    设置IPv6服务器涉及到以下几个步骤:1)选择和获取IPv6地址;2)配置服务器网络;3)配置服务和应用程序以支持IPv6;4)测试和验证IPv6连接。下面将从这几个方面详细介绍如何设置IPv6服务器。

    一、选择和获取IPv6地址
    在设置IPv6服务器之前,首先需要获得可用的IPv6地址。有几种方式可以获取IPv6地址:

    1)自动分配:通过您的网络服务提供商(ISP)自动分配IPv6地址,通常是DHCPv6协议。如果您选择此方法,您将从ISP那里接收到一个IPv6地址,然后可以将其配置到服务器上。

    2)手动分配:如果您没有自动分配的选项,或者希望手动分配特定的IPv6地址,可以手动指定IPv6地址。IPv6地址由128位组成,采用16进制表示,通常以“:”分隔。可以选择在本地链路上使用私有IPv6地址,或者从可用的公共IPv6地址段中分配一个地址。

    二、配置服务器网络
    在获得IPv6地址后,需要对服务器网络进行配置,确保服务器可以正常使用IPv6。配置服务器网络可以通过以下方式进行:

    1)网络配置文件:根据服务器操作系统的不同,可以通过编辑网络配置文件来配置IPv6。例如,在Linux中,可以编辑“/etc/network/interfaces”文件,为服务器添加IPv6配置。

    2)命令行设置:可以使用命令行工具来配置IPv6。例如,使用ifconfig或ipconfig命令设置IPv6地址、网关和DNS服务器。具体的命令将根据服务器操作系统的不同而有所区别。

    3)网络管理工具:如果不熟悉命令行操作,还可以使用图形化的网络管理工具来配置IPv6。这些工具提供了简化的界面,使您可以轻松地配置IPv6网络设置。

    三、配置服务和应用程序以支持IPv6
    一旦服务器上的网络配置完成,接下来需要配置服务器上的服务和应用程序以支持IPv6。这些服务和应用程序可以包括Web服务器、邮件服务器、FTP服务器等。

    1)Web服务器:对于Web服务器(如Apache、Nginx等),需要编辑其配置文件,启用IPv6支持。具体的配置方法可参考相应的官方文档或手册。

    2)邮件服务器:对于邮件服务器(如Postfix、Exim等),需要编辑主配置文件,启用IPv6支持。具体的配置方法可参考相应的官方文档或手册。

    3)其他服务和应用程序:对于其他服务和应用程序,也需要针对性地查看其配置文件和文档,启用IPv6支持。不同的服务和应用程序可能有不同的配置方法和参数。

    四、测试和验证IPv6连接
    完成以上的设置后,需要对IPv6连接进行测试和验证,确保服务器能够正确地使用IPv6。

    1)Ping6测试:可以使用ping6命令来测试服务器的IPv6连通性。通过ping6命令可以发送ICMPv6数据包,检查是否可以与其他IPv6主机进行通信。

    2)访问IPv6网站:通过浏览器访问IPv6网站,验证服务器的IPv6连接是否正常。可以访问一些支持IPv6的网站,如Google、Facebook等。

    3)日志记录和监控:在设置和测试过程中,需要密切关注服务器的日志记录和监控。可以查看系统日志、网络流量监控工具等,以确保没有出现错误或问题。

    总结:
    以上即是设置IPv6服务器的方法和操作流程。首先选择和获取IPv6地址,然后配置服务器网络,接着配置相应的服务和应用程序以支持IPv6,最后进行测试和验证。通过这些步骤,可以成功地设置一个IPv6服务器。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部